Exploring the profound thoughts of a young girl facing terminal illness, this book delves into the unique perspective of Liza, a vibrant child with a passion for cows and the color purple. Diagnosed with leukemia at four, Liza's expressive nature is captured by her father, a child psychiatrist, who aims to illuminate the complexities of both a child's and a parent's emotional landscape during such a challenging time. The narrative offers an intimate glimpse into childhood innocence intertwined with the realities of life and death.
